NHRA is in discussion about making changes to the AHFS. The general question is, do you think the AHFS needs to work more? Meaning does it need to hit combinations of cars quicker and make parity adjustments?

In the simplest form the answers needed are:
A-leave the AHFS alone and keep doing things as we have been.
B-adjust the rules of the AHFS in an effort to more quickly fix fast combinations.

1 – No mineshaft: already accepted for 2023- Do you want the mine shaft rule for 2023 Reply Yes or No

2 – Indy not exempt: Do you want the AHFS to be on or off for the 2023 US Nationals Reply Yes on or No off

3 – Change the -1.2xx immediate change to -1.4xx immediate change: Do you want the automatic Horse power to be on or off. Please reply: On or Off 1.20 or 1.30 or 1.40

4 – Change -.350 and slower not included to –.649 and slower not included in avg’s for increases. Change what counts in the AHFS averages from -.350 under to -.649 under Please reply No Change or Change
